Jóvenes en Acción Program

The Department of StateÂ’s U. S. Embassy in Mexico City is pleased to announce an open competition for an assistance award through this Request for Proposals (RFP).

The Embassy invites U.S.-based colleges/universities and not-for-profit organizations to submit proposals for a five week high school

credit:


exchange program called Jóvenes en Acción, which will offer at least 50 non-elite Mexican youth the opportunity to hone their leadership skills in the United States while designing their own community service project plans and tackling issues related to violence/substance abuse prevention and the development of a culture of lawfulness.

This program will be funded as a joint initiative between the U. S. Department of State, the Mexican government and the private sector for a total grant of approximately $500,000 USD.

The grant will be awarded to one organization which will oversee all aspects of program planning, development, execution and follow-up, with the actual exchange taking place from July 9 to August 13, 201 1.
